![]() ![]() affected versions of Log4j, no dependency used, such as the MATLAB compiler runtime includes. I worked around the issue by switching to a different logging tool. Imatest not vulnerable to Apache log4j security compromise. The classpath.txt file can probably be used to resolve this, ie remove log4j from the classpath.txt but this may break Matlab's internal logging. Matlab or Python, and uses the native data structures of those platforms. I managed to work around a similar issue with logback, in that logback complains about Matlab's use of log4j. In version 6.5 of our MiWi software, there is a possibility of frame counters being validated/updated prior to the message authentication. The recent Log4j security vulnerability Log4Shell does not affect any of our. Is there a problem using log4j2 from within Matlab?Įdit: I believe this is related to the inbuilt usage of log4j in Matlab for Matlab's own internal logging. All versions : current, plus old/historical. This includes MATLAB, Simulink, Stateflow, MATLAB Production Server, MATLAB Web App Server,MATLAB Parallel Server, MATLAB Online Server, PolySpace Access. log4j utility and its variants in other programming environments, such as log4cxx, log4net, log4perl, and so on.92 2.4 Non-MATLAB Tools In addition to. How does it affect these software products: Regular locally installed Matlab (Mac, PC, and Linux). I have no configuration file defined, I expected log4j to give me the default configuration and log to the console (as per log4j2 docs) 6 Lien Traduire Comment : Steve Peppas le Rponse accepte : Sebastian Regarding the Apache Log4j Vulnerability CVE-2021-44228. Updating the affected component to the latest version currently 2.17.0 for Java 8 and newer is the best way to mitigate the flaws identified so far: CVE-2021-44228, also known as Log4Shell. A Dispstr API for customizing object display. This.logger = LogManager.getLogger(m圜lassNameAsString) īut when I inspect the Logger object I see: K> this.logger SLF4M provides: Logging functions (a Matlab layer of bindings for SLF4J). In my Matlab class constructor I: import 4j.LogManager I have added and to my Matlab java classpath. ![]() Note: This project is similar to the log4matlab code acknowledged, but is easier to use and has an API more in the 'matlab style'.I'm trying to switch from log4j 1.2 to log4j 2 in a Matlab application. %Now all messages will be displayed to the command prompt while only error and fatal messages will be logged to file. If you want to display all logging information to the command prompt while only writing major events worse than an error to the log file, you can set the desired log levels accordingly. L.error('exampleFunction','An error occurred') Securely work using our award winning 0 fee escrow payments and collaboration platform. I currently use this in long-running compiled jobs so I can track how they are performing without manual intervention or observation. Check out the top pre-screened Matlab developers and companies. Matlab and other programming environments supporting Media Foundation1. ![]() It only provides a single logger object within an entire matlab instance, so you don't need to track a file or object reference. XCAP does not use Log4J nor is Log4J included in the XCAP distribution package. Log4m uses the same level system as log4j and is an attempt to create a single-file, robust drop-in system for more advanced logging. ![]() It has been designed to work well in a matlab environment. Learn more about log4j, malware, vulnerability, security MATLAB Regarding the Apache Log4j Vulnerability CVE-2021-44228. MathWorks is not aware of any exploitable vulnerabilities in the log4j framework used in any of our general release desktop or server products. As such, MathWorks general release and server products are not vulnerable to CVE-2021-44832. Description: Log4m is designed to be relatively fast and very easy to use. No version of released MATLAB implements the JDBC Appender by default. ![]()
0 Comments
Leave a Reply. |
Details
AuthorWrite something about yourself. No need to be fancy, just an overview. ArchivesCategories |